England plan stand-by replacement

12 April 2012

England confirmed their intention to call up a replacement bowler on stand-by for the injured Steve Harmison, after Wednesday's first NatWest Series match against Pakistan.

The selectors were unable to advise on Monday night - when it was announced Harmison would miss the five-match limited-overs series because of a back injury - when or if they would name a replacement.

Now they have clarified that they do intend to do so - although that will not happen until after the day-night international in Cardiff.

The obvious likelihood is that the replacement player will come from among the 30 names announced in England's initial one-day squad but omitted from the 16 picked to face Pakistan.

Test seamer Matthew Hoggard and Harmison's uncapped Durham team-mate Graham Onions are therefore probable candidates.
